To prevent the ClearCase Doctor Analysis from launching at logon, check to ensure the following steps are applied:
Ensure that "Never at Logon" is selected within the Options toolbar menu within ClearCase Doctor.
Review the Help options in ClearCase Doctor for more information about the logon options.
DISCLAIMER:
This solution contains information about modifying the system registry. Before making any modifications to the Microsoft® Registry Editor, it is strongly recommended that you make a backup of the existing registry. For more information describing how to back up the registry, refer to the Microsoft Knowledge Base article 256986 at http://support.microsoft.com/kb/256986.
From an elevated powershell or command prompt:
reg delete /f H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run /v CCDoctor
reg delete /f H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Wow6432node\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run /v CCDoctor
One will work, the other will fail. This depends on 32/64 bit version of ClearCase.
You could also add these commands at the end of your install procedure (but pre reboot) step to ensure CC doctor will not run
